Cleaning costs depend on a few specific things regarding your fireplace setup. We look at the total height of the chimney, the number of flues, and how much creosote buildup has accumulated over time. If your chimney has been neglected for several seasons, or if there are blockages like animal nests or heavy debris, the labor required increases. The type of liner and the fireplace architecture also play a role in the complexity of the service.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

A chimney sweep performs a detailed cleaning and inspection of your fireplace and flue. They remove flammable creosote and soot deposits that can cause fires. The pros also check for structural issues, blockages, and ensure proper draft. This service is critical for maintaining home safety and efficient heating. It prevents potential hazards like carbon monoxide leaks.

It's generally recommended to have your chimney cleaned annually, especially if you use your fireplace regularly. This consistent maintenance in Boston helps prevent dangerous creosote accumulation. Annual inspections also catch potential problems early. This ensures your chimney remains safe and efficient throughout the heating season.
The ideal time to get your chimney cleaned in Boston is usually late spring or early fall. This allows you to address any issues before the cold weather starts and you begin using your fireplace. Scheduling during these off-peak times can also make it easier to find an appointment. It ensures your chimney is ready for use.

Signs that your chimney needs cleaning include visible soot or creosote on the damper or firebox walls. If you notice smoke entering your room instead of going up the flue, it's a clear indicator. A musty smell when the fireplace is not in use can also signal a problem. These are important safety warnings.
